Open-Source and Free Apps for Online Discussion Forums
Open-source and free apps for online discussion forums are valuable tools that facilitate collaborative learning without additional costs. These platforms typically offer customizable features, allowing educators to tailor discussions to their specific needs.
Examples such as Mattermost, Rocket.Chat, and Zulip are prominent open-source options in this category. They provide real-time messaging, threaded conversations, and integrations, making them suitable for diverse educational environments. Since these apps are free, they lower barriers for institutions with limited budgets.
Open-source discussion apps often support self-hosting, which enhances control over data privacy and security. They also allow for community-driven enhancements and plugins. The flexibility and transparency of these platforms make them popular choices for online learning communities seeking cost-effective solutions.

Zulip
Zulip is an open-source messaging platform that facilitates online discussion forums with an innovative threading system. Its design allows users to organize conversations into dedicated streams and topics, enhancing clarity and collaboration within online learning communities.
This app supports real-time messaging, making it suitable for dynamic educational environments. Its threaded conversation structure helps participants follow specific discussions without becoming overwhelmed by unrelated messages, improving engagement and comprehension.
Zulip also offers extensive customization options and supports integration with various educational tools and platforms. Its compatibility with Learning Management Systems (LMS) and third-party applications streamlines workflow and resource sharing in online learning settings.
As a free and open-source app, Zulip ensures user privacy and security, making it suitable for academic institutions prioritizing confidential discussions. Its versatile features and open architecture position Zulip as a valuable tool for fostering organized, secure, and interactive online learning discussion forums.

Cost and Subscription Models
Cost and subscription models for apps for online discussion forums vary significantly based on their development, features, and target audience. Many platforms offer tiered pricing, providing basic free versions with limited functionalities and advanced paid plans for more comprehensive capabilities. Such models enable educational institutions to select options aligned with their budgets and needs.
Premium subscription plans often include additional features such as enhanced security, data storage, customization options, and dedicated support. These paid plans typically operate on a recurring monthly or annual billing cycle, allowing for predictable costs and scalable investments. Some open-source apps, like Mattermost and Zulip, are free to deploy, though they may incur costs related to hosting, maintenance, and technical support.
Educational institutions should assess their budget constraints and technical requirements before committing to any app. While free or open-source apps minimize upfront expenses, they may require more technical expertise for deployment and management. Conversely, subscription-based apps generally offer user-friendly interfaces and customer support, which can ease implementation.
Ultimately, the choice of a cost and subscription model hinges on balancing affordability with features, scalability, and ongoing support to foster effective online learning discussions.
